Abstract

fetched live from OpenAlex

This paper constructs a set of models for monitoring and evaluating the effect of Civics education through the research on the evaluation of Civics education based on educational big data environment.First, based on distributed gray cluster analysis, it analyzes and researches students' Civics learning behavior, and explores learners' learning characteristics by mining meaningful behavioral features for cluster analysis.The second is to design the Civics teaching quality evaluation model using principal component analysis, test the effects of population size and convolution kernel number on the performance of the Civics teaching quality evaluation model, and optimize the teaching quality evaluation model by using the dimensionality-reduced evaluation data.Distributed gray cluster analysis gets four clusters according to the characteristics of students' learning behaviors, which are divided into excellent, diligent, average, and negative students.PCA selection of evaluation indexes found that the cumulative contribution rate of the first 10 principal component indexes to the evaluation of the quality of Civic Teaching in colleges and universities has reached 95.63%, which indicates that these 10 indexes can adequately evaluate the quality of Civic Teaching in colleges and universities.When the number of population size is taken as 31 and the number of optimal convolution kernels is taken as 19 values, the RMSE of the evaluation model is 0.01973, and the test time consumed is 0.0783ms, which is the best performance.The constructed Civics education effect monitoring model can effectively assess students' learning behavior and efficiently and accurately evaluate the quality of Civics teaching.
